DISCOVER THE HUGE KNOWLEDGE CONTAINED WITHIN THE INTERNET SERVICES HANDBOOK, COVERING ALL ELEMENTS OF COMMUNICATION PROTOCOLS

Discover The Huge Knowledge Contained Within The Internet Services Handbook, Covering All Elements Of Communication Protocols

Discover The Huge Knowledge Contained Within The Internet Services Handbook, Covering All Elements Of Communication Protocols

Blog Article

Material Author-Schou Alvarez

Discover the utmost Web Services Handbook for all your requirements. Discover communication procedures, core principles of SOAP and remainder, and ideal practices for seamless execution. Uncover the keys to understanding internet services, from comprehending the essentials to carrying out scalable architecture. Master the art of designing safe and secure systems and optimizing for future growth. Unlock the power of internet solutions at your fingertips.

Overview of Internet Services



If you've ever questioned what web solutions are and exactly how they function, this review is the best place to begin. Web solutions are a way for different applications to interact with each other online. https://social-media-content-mark06284.techionblog.com/26602324/begin-boosting-your-electronic-footprint-with-deliberate-on-the-internet-solutions-for-your-business-to-attain-success permit smooth combination of systems, making it much easier to share data and functionalities.

Among the crucial facets of web services is their use conventional protocols like HTTP and XML to help with interaction. This standardization guarantees that different systems can understand and communicate with each other successfully. Web solutions can be categorized right into two major kinds: SOAP (Simple Things Gain Access To Procedure) and REST (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while REST counts on typical HTTP methods like obtain, POST, PUT, and erase. Both have their toughness and are utilized in different circumstances based on requirements.

Trick Concepts and Technologies



Exploring the foundational principles and modern technologies of internet solutions is crucial for recognizing their performance and application in contemporary systems. When delving into the vital ideas and technologies of internet solutions, you open the door to a world of interconnected opportunities. Right here are some essential elements to realize:

- ** SOAP (Simple Object Accessibility Method) **: This protocol defines the structure of messages exchanged in between internet solutions.
- ** WSDL (Web Providers Description Language) **: WSDL is used to explain the capabilities used by an internet solution.
- ** REST (Representational State Transfer) **: An architectural style that utilizes typical HTTP methods for interaction in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in information exchange between web solutions due to its convenience and readability.

Recognizing these core principles and technologies will certainly lay a strong structure for your trip into the world of web services.

Best Practices for Implementation



To make certain effective application of internet services, prioritize adherence to finest practices. Begin by thoroughly recording your internet solution APIs, including clear descriptions of endpoints, specifications, and anticipated responses. Regular naming conventions and versioning of APIs are essential for maintainability. When creating your web services, adhere to the principles of remainder to create a scalable and versatile style. https://wordpress-seo-plugins73839.blogpayz.com/26600636/intrigued-by-building-a-web-site-from-scratch-explore-a-step-by-step-hosting-guide-that-lays-the-foundation-for-your-on-the-internet-existence out appropriate authentication and authorization devices to protect your solutions, such as OAuth or API secrets.

Examining is vital in making sure the reliability of your web services. Create detailed https://www.cmswire.com/digital-marketing/the-top-4-digital-marketing-categories/ that cover various circumstances, consisting of favorable and adverse screening. Constant integration and automated screening can assist catch concerns early in the growth process. Screen your web solutions in real-time to determine performance traffic jams and potential failures. Logging and mistake handling are necessary for diagnosing issues and repairing problems effectively.



Last but not least, think about the scalability of your internet solutions deliberately for future growth. Implement caching systems and lots balancing to take care of boosted traffic. Regularly review and optimize your code for performance. By adhering to these best practices, you can improve the implementation of internet solutions and ensure their success.

Conclusion

Congratulations! You've just unlocked the secret to grasping internet services. By understanding the crucial concepts and technologies, and executing best practices, you're well on your means to coming to be an internet services expert.

Maintain checking out and try out what you have actually discovered to proceed broadening your expertise and skills in this amazing field.

The world of internet services is currently within your reaches, all set for you to check out and overcome. Enjoy the journey!